KAMAZ told about modernization of electric buses in Moscow

KAMAZ told what changes the company's engineers had made to the electric buses running in Moscow over the past two years.

According to Marat Sadykov, Chief Electric Transport Designer of the holding, all requirements for accessibility for disabled passengers were taken into account in this electric transport, solutions that increased passenger convenience were implemented, and work on the aesthetic component was also carried out.

In particular, changes were made to the interior finish: the floor was covered with a new coating imitating parquet, which will serve longer, and partitions were made of traumasafe glass. In addition, additional cushioning bars have been installed inside the electric bus, so that standing people can lean on it.

Sadykov also said that the climate control system has been thoroughly studied, for energy conservation heat curtains have been installed in the doors and side windows. Now warm air in winter and cool in summer is supplied through special holes above the glass.

Significant changes were made to the telematics systems. This public electric transport is equipped with such systems as people flow monitoring, all-around camera systems, information and orientation systems for visually impaired passengers.

To ensure passenger safety and comfort, all data is transmitted online to the Mosgortrans servers.

According to the representative of KAMAZ, significant modifications in the design of electric buses are planned in the near future in order to increase the mileage per charge and switch to electric cabin heating without the use of hydrocarbon heaters.
